A simple way of protecting the data you have is simply to copy the entire directory where you have RB installed to somewhere safe.

I would suggest that you leave the v2.01 installation alone, download the new full installer for the 3.06 beta, and then install it outside the virtual store and allow it to choose its own directory which should include the v3.06 beta designation.

Then, before you start it up, copy the navdata.db3 and mylog.db3 files from your saved directory and place them in the newly installed directory.

That should do it, you will then have a clean installation of the new and it should then just work quite happily.

Yes, My Docs would be fine, but I would copy the whole of the AirNav RadarBox 2009 folder, which will include the data folder.

The REALLY important file is MyLog.db3, assuming you want to keep the log of aircraft that your RadarBox has ever "seen". Another important file is Navdata.db3, the database. Both of these are in the data folder.
